ROLE AND PURPOSE:
Strengthen the connection between K-12 education and industry, equipping students with real-world experiences, essential skills, and preparation for postsecondary success by overseeing a menu of industry and work force engagement opportunities. These opportunities include school-based activities, mentoring, practicum or internships, career talks, and job shadowing. The Specialist will facilitate student learning through recruiting prospective business mentors, working with AISD to vet all volunteers, providing mentor training to faculty, students, and volunteers while working in conjunction with school faculty to develop a mentorship curriculum, arrange for guest speakers, and job shadowing events.
QUALIFICATIONS:
Education/Certification:
- Bachelor's Degree from an accredited institution
- Valid Texas CTE teaching certification (preferred)
Experience:
- Minimum three years of teaching experience as a classroom teacher (preferred)
- Minimum of three years of experience in supervising various work-based learning programs and the skills required to supervise a quality program. (preferred)
M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ES:
I. INSTRUCTIONAL MANAGEMENT
- Knowledge of Career and Technical Education programs
- Identify, develop, and advocate for paid/unpaid practicum opportunities in Arlington and the surrounding area businesses/industries for high school students in AISD
- Maintain and submit a weekly log of employer contacts to the appropriate CTE administrative staff
II. SCHOOL/ORGANIZATION CLIMATE
- The CTE Work-Based Learning Specialist will work with CTC administrative staff, high school practicum teachers, all P-TECH administrative staff, and CTE department staff to work jointly in developing new sites in the Arlington and surrounding areas
- Supports the district goals and objectives
- Relates to all CTE staff and students in ways that convey equality and mutual respect
- Responds appropriately to situations that could impair the teaching and learning process or could threaten the safety and well-being of students and staff
III. SCHOOL/ORGANIZATIONAL IMPROVEMENT
- Coordinate, conduct, or participate in activities that contribute to the effective operation of the school including submission of a year-long program of activities
- Demonstrate leadership ability
- Demonstrate the ability to work cooperatively with other professionals
- Collaborate with counselors to assist in strategic placement and scheduling of students in practicum classes
- Collaborate with counselors to prepare all students for interviews, through workshops, written materials and/or one-on-one phone calls/meetings
- Collaborate with counselors to create and implement workshop sessions on professional etiquette, practicum readiness, resume and cover letter writing, interviewing, and career transition
- Collaborate with counselors to provide informational meetings and events to students and parents
- Identify, develop, and advocate for teacher, counselor, and administrator externship opportunities in Arlington and the surrounding area businesses/industries for CTE staff.
IV. ADMINISTRATION AND FISCAL/FACILITIES MANAGEMENT
- Ensure all practicum training agreements are completed accurately, and are kept securely
- Ensure that all updated/approved documents are signed by the appropriate party(s)
- Ensure that the appropriate Release of Insurance and agreements are provided to participants (Employers) and any other required documents
- Assist practicum teachers to provide employers and students with the most current, up-to-date practicum documents
- Assist practicum teachers to maintain the records of all students who participate in a practicum
- Ensure all practicum agreements are renewed on an annual basis (calendar year)
- Maintain and formulate an Employer Packet that is reviewed with practicum teachers, employers, CTE administrative team
- Collaborate with practicum teachers to update student and employer records in a timely and consistent manner
- Submit all marketing materials, publications, forms, letters, presentations, etc. to CTE Director for approval before distribution
- Collect and analyze data on WBL program effectiveness.
- Prepare reports and presentations on WBL program outcomes.
V. STUDENT MANAGEMENT
- Identify, develop, and advocate for paid/unpaid practicum opportunities in Arlington and the surrounding area businesses/industries for high school students in AISD
- Match AISD students enrolled in a practicum with an appropriate practicum experience based on the student's areas of interest and career/college goals
- Student selection/admissions:
- Assist practicum teacher to review student applications, schedule and conduct admissions interviews, and making acceptance decisions based on each student's qualifications and objectives in conjunction with practicum availability
- Collaborate with CTC administrative staff and counselors for student course scheduling
- Work with students and parents to develop educational and occupational plans
- Conduct student registration activities
- Provide information to students and parents about course offerings, postsecondary training, college, financial aid, and careers
- Assist students and parents with postsecondary planning during guidance lessons, presentations, and individual academic conferences
- Maintain accurate information about graduation requirements, courses offerings, and program options
- Assist students with application and resume development for employment opportunities including reviewing and editing prior to submission and interviews with employers
- Assist in placement of students in practicum programs
- Attend and participate in workforce and college updates
- Expand Career Awareness & Exploration (Grades K-8)
VI. SCHOOL/COMMUNITY RELATIONS
- Maintain a high level of integrity and service at all times
- Apply good public relation skills when working with school personnel and community members
- Establish and maintain open channels of communication and professional relationships with students, parents, teachers, comprehensive high school counselors, and other school personnel
- Support the CTC principal and counselors in targeting, cultivating and sustaining practicum, enrichment and career opportunities for AISD students
- Collaborate with the AISD Parent and Community Engagement Department for potential partnerships
- Plan and host events such as career days, STEM nights, and employer-aligned project-based learning opportunities, fostering lasting collaboration between K-8 schools and businesses.
- Collaborate and assist practicum teachers to:
- Build a positive relationship between the teacher and business partner
- Approve job site prior to the student beginning practicum
- Review and discuss all forms with the student so he/she is aware of what the employer is asking them to sign
- Review requirements of the practicum program with the owner/supervisor of the facility and obtain approval signatures
- Conduct employer and student evaluations
